No Snowtrain for the 2009/10 season
Category: General news | Published: 1st July 2009

Due to the current economic climate there will be no Snowtrain service running in the coming season.

An increase in operating costs and poor exchange rate has meant that it is not economically viable to run the snowtrain for the 2009/2010 season. There are however alternative train routes available from the UK. Snow lovers can still use the overnight and same day direct service which in still running into three stations in the French Alps or the Eurostar into Paris can be used in order to reach local train connections.
